1.eclipse
上通过 tomcat7-maven-plugin
启动服务器后,确实不知道如何关闭,导致启动多次,直接报错 Address already in use (Bind failed) <null>:8081
2.maven build 在 run configuration 上配置的是 Goals: clean tomcat7:run
3.通过 iterm2 一些终端当然知道可以 kill,但是每次 kill 感觉怪怪的,并且有风险。
1.eclipse
上通过 tomcat7-maven-plugin
启动服务器后,确实不知道如何关闭,导致启动多次,直接报错 Address already in use (Bind failed) <null>:8081
2.maven build 在 run configuration 上配置的是 Goals: clean tomcat7:run
3.通过 iterm2 一些终端当然知道可以 kill,但是每次 kill 感觉怪怪的,并且有风险。
2 回答4.1k 阅读
1 回答1k 阅读
然后发现这种插件内嵌的服务器,不能通过命令的关闭;
两种方法
1.console 右边的工具栏有个红色按钮,表示的是服务器已经启动,点击就能关闭了
2.但是考虑到,有些时候,启动多个工程,对应的关闭按钮就一个,所以通过终端
ps -ef | grep tomcat
查看对应的 pid, 然后在kill 9 pid
;这样就解决了,关闭之前的内嵌服务器的进程了